The rooms are large and bright, all furnished in a traditional style. The property offers different kinds of rooms, to satisfy the needs of the most demanding guests.
All rooms have private bathroom with jacuzzi shower and hairdryer.
Moreover, they are equipped with air conditioning, safe box, mini bar, direct dial telephone and modem plug.
The Junior suites has vaulted ceilings and are equipped with jacuzzi bathtub.
The property also features family rooms, equipped with living room and kitchen corner.

A most unusual hotel. It's small (approx. 25 rooms) located on the 4th floor of a hidden building. Hard to find on a completely pedestrianised street......if arriving by car, ask hotel to e-mail a map, and even then you won't find it. Drive WAY PAST the Duomo. Best advice received: It's exactly opposite the Hotel Amalfi (which has a big sign). Parking garage is farther along the street. Dump your car right away. Parking is now 18 Euros per night, not 16 per their website. Very pleasant parking attendant, makes it supper easy. Hotel is well-run & efficient. The owner/proprietor is an energetic and pleasant young woman. Her staff is equally good. Breakfast is above average, though the breakfast room is an extension of the lobby. Don't stay here if you want lots of gooey charm, but it's efficient & clean & superb location. Overall good value. The rooms have been newly done & sport ample & modern bathrooms w/ one of the best showers seen on our trip.......even better than in 4 Star hotels!!!

Just spent 22 days (April 9-30) in Italy as a single traveler: I stayed in 12 hotels priced from 50 to 80 Eur/night. I looked long and hard on the Internet to find the best hotels I could afford. In general, most of them are better than “budget/backpacker” hotels and you get great value for your buck.
I cheated a bit with L’Antico Convitto, my second hotel in Amalfi, by booking a double room for single use. The room was huge and beautifully decorated and had an amazing view of orange trees and the Torre Dello Ziro up high in the mountains. The staff was great and breakfast was basic with bread and croissant, jam, yogurt, cereals, juice and coffee. The hotel is situated on the 4th floor, in a small alley near the Internet and Chiesa Santa Maria dell’Addolorata. It is about 5min. from the town center (quieter!). At 80 Eur/night, it was a bit more expensive but it was worth it: I rate it OUTSTANDING.
